Ruslan Isakov - the founder of the direction in art "PhilArt". PhilArt - a direction in the visual arts, characterized by the fact that on one canvas depicted an object, several objects, accompanied by a philosophical dictum. Pictures made in the direction of PhilArt can be realized with the help of various previously used and well-known styles. Also to this area can be attributed to work that have a bright philosophical meaning, but not accompanied by textual sayings.
